Who Cares? On Giving and Receiving Care

  • 04/23/2025
  • 4:30 PM - 7:00 PM
  • University Art Gallery, Sonoma State University, 1801 West Cotati Avenue, Rohnert Park, CA 94928

A Multidisciplinary Panel Discussion with Local Experts in Palliative Care

* to explore the complexities of giving and receiving—care, compassion, and beyond in situations of severe illness *

An open conversation on what it means to support and be supported.

Organized by the Shirley Haynes Institute for Palliative Care
at Sonoma State University, California State University.

Program

  • Introduction
  • Panel of Speakers
  • Q&A from audience; interactive discussions

Speakers

  • Redwing Keyssar,  Palliative Care Clinician, author, poet, educator
  • Doug Wilson,  Palliative Care Physician
  • Denise Turner,  Palliative Care Chaplain
  • Tess Abts, Hospice/Palliative Care Social Worker

This program is for students and community members - anyone who may have serious illness, or has/had someone in their life with a serious illness, anyone who provides care, or received care -- in any capacity.
